BNY Announces Redemption of 1,000,000 Depositary Shares, Each Representing a 1/100th Interest in a Share of its Series G Noncumulative Perpetual Preferred Stock

- The Bank of New York Mellon Corporation ("BNY") (NYSE: BK), a global financial services company, today announced that it will redeem all outstanding shares of its Series G Noncumulative Perpetual Preferred Stock (the "Series G Preferred Stock") and all of the corresponding depositary shares ("Depositary Shares"), each representing a 1100th interest in a share of the Series G Preferred Stock. There are currently 10,000 shares of Series G Preferred Stock and 1,000,000 Depositary Shares outstanding.

The redemption date for the Series G Preferred Stock and the Depositary Shares will be the dividend payment date on September 20, 2025 (the "Redemption Date") and payment of the Redemption Payment (as defined below) will be made on the September 22, 2025 (the "Payment Date"). The redemption price for the Depositary Shares will equal $1,000 per Depositary Share (equivalent to $100,000 per share of Series G Preferred Stock) (the "Redemption Payment"). The Redemption Payment does not include the dividend payment that will be payable on the Payment Date to holders of record on the record date for such dividend payment. On and after the Redemption Date, the Series G Preferred Stock and the Depositary Shares will no longer be deemed outstanding and dividends in respect of the Series G Preferred Stock represented by the Depositary Shares will no longer accrue.

Simultaneously with the redemption of the Series G Preferred Stock, the outstanding Depositary Shares will be redeemed in accordance with the applicable procedures of The Depository Trust Company ("DTC"), for an amount per Depositary Share equal to the Redemption Payment. All Depositary Shares are held in book-entry form through DTC and will be redeemed in accordance with the procedures of DTC.

Computershare Inc. and Computershare Trust Company, N.A., jointly, are the depositary (the "Depositary"), and Computershare Trust Company, N.A., is the transfer agent and registrar for the Series G Preferred Stock and the Depositary Shares. Investors in the Depositary Shares should contact the bank or broker through which they hold a beneficial interest in the Depositary Shares for information about obtaining the Redemption Payment for the Depositary Shares in which they have a beneficial interest.

Digital Finance Fuels Record Savings Growth in Developing Nations: World Bank

Formal saving in developing economies surged to its highest level in more than a decade in 2024, powered largely by the widespread use of mobile phones and digital financial tools, the World Bank said in its new Global Findex 2025 report.

For the first time, 40 percent of adults in low- and middle-income countries reported saving money through a bank or other financial institution—marking a 16-percentage-point increase since 2021 and the sharpest three-year rise since the Findex survey began.
